Rehearsing the Future: The Zip Code Memory Project

On June 6, 2023, Diana Taylor and María José Contreras presented “Rehearsing the Future,” a talk about the “The Zip Code Memory Project” (ZCMP) which seeks to find community-based ways to memorialize the devastating losses resulting from the Coronavirus pandemic while also acknowledging its radically differential effects on Upper New York City neighborhoods. The ZCMP, through a series of art-based workshops, public events, social media platforms, and a performance/exhibition at the Cathedral of St John the Divine, re-imagines zip codes not as zones of separation, but as interrelated spaces for connectivity and mutual care.
